Michael helped me find a great flat in Tottenham! He was super communicative throughout the whole buying process. I was part of a long chain, which came with a few challenges, but Michael always made sure to support my needs until the very end.
Unknown
Unknown
473 High Road, London, N17 6QA, UK, N17